TL;DR Summary

Asian shares mostly rose ahead of US inflation report, with Japan's Nikkei 225 adding 2.2% and Australia's S&P/ASX 200 edging up nearly 0.1%, while China, Hong Kong, and Taiwan were closed for the Lunar New Year holiday. Wall Street held steady, with the S&P 500 slipping 0.1% and the Dow Jones rising 0.3%. Investors are awaiting Tuesday's update on US inflation, which economists expect to show a drop below 3%. Concerns about the stock market's top-heaviness and uncertainty regarding commercial real estate's impact on banks persist. In the bond market, yields were stable, and the Federal Reserve's potential rate cuts may be delayed to May or June, impacting stock prices.
